The publication of false and damaging information about a person is referred to as
Y_Kistochka [10]
Libel is the publication of false, damaging, or unfounded and uncorroborated information about another person. Most times libel occurs in the form of a written or verbal statement in a newspaper, news article, television show, or radio show. The person committing the act has no proof of their claims. Libel is often related to defamation.
